欧美一区二区三区老妇人-欧美做爰猛烈大尺度电-99久久夜色精品国产亚洲a-亚洲福利视频一区二区

斐波那契數(shù)列c語言函數(shù) 斐波那契數(shù)列c語言pta

C語言-斐波那契數(shù)列求和!!!這里函數(shù)應(yīng)該怎么寫啊

改成圖片上的樣子就可以了,有注釋處注意看。

為廣昌等地區(qū)用戶提供了全套網(wǎng)頁設(shè)計制作服務(wù),及廣昌網(wǎng)站建設(shè)行業(yè)解決方案。主營業(yè)務(wù)為做網(wǎng)站、成都網(wǎng)站設(shè)計、廣昌網(wǎng)站設(shè)計,以傳統(tǒng)方式定制建設(shè)網(wǎng)站,并提供域名空間備案等一條龍服務(wù),秉承以專業(yè)、用心的態(tài)度為用戶提供真誠的服務(wù)。我們深信只要達(dá)到每一位用戶的要求,就會得到認(rèn)可,從而選擇與我們長期合作。這樣,我們也可以走得更遠(yuǎn)!

斐波那契數(shù)列問題,做為學(xué)習(xí)一般都用遞歸來寫,默認(rèn)情況下都設(shè)置程序運行時默認(rèn)的棧空間大小為1MB,下面是遞歸調(diào)用的實例。

你聲明的fb函數(shù),它的輸入?yún)?shù)是一個數(shù)組 int fb(int a[])但是你在調(diào)用的時候,卻將一個值賦值給它,s=fb(a[i]);因此輸入?yún)?shù)不匹配,會出現(xiàn)錯誤。

斐波那契數(shù)列為:0,1,1,2,3,5,8,1../*你的程序*/ includestdio.h int fib(int n,int f){ if(n==1&&n==2) /*n不可能同時等于1和2,所以遞歸無終點,會一直遞歸下去。

這個可以通過遞歸求解的。也可以通過補(bǔ)充你寫的sum函數(shù)來完成。

C語言編程:寫出斐波那契數(shù)列的前40個數(shù)

注意:40項斐波那契數(shù)列,數(shù)字將會非常大,int類型變量已無法存儲!代碼中使用到了64位無符號整型數(shù)unsigned __int64,以便滿足題目要求且可繼續(xù)擴(kuò)展(比如輸出50項)。

按Fibonacci數(shù)列規(guī)則,它的第一項是0,第二項是1。從第三項開始,當(dāng)前項是前兩項之和,即數(shù)列結(jié)構(gòu)是:0,1,1,2,3,5,..。

用遞歸法求斐波那契數(shù)列前40項方法為: 首先,對非法下標(biāo)進(jìn)行判斷。 定義出遞歸調(diào)用的出口n=1或n=2,直接返回1。 使用遞歸直接調(diào)用自身即可,不需要使用數(shù)組存儲,而是使用壓入棧 的數(shù)據(jù)。注意idea中側(cè)邊會顯示遞歸的小圈。

在這個例子中,我們使用 do+while 循環(huán)來計算斐波那契數(shù)列前 40 項的值,使用三個變量 fff3 來保存計算過程中的數(shù)值,初始值分別為 0、0。

...一段C語言程序:利用函數(shù)的遞歸調(diào)用求斐波那契數(shù)列,該數(shù)列的公式如下...

1、fun(int n){ if(n == 1 || n == 2)// 遞歸2113結(jié)束百的條件,求前5261兩項度 return 1;else return fun(n-1)+ fun(n-2);// 如果是求其它項知,先4102要求出它道前1653面兩項,然后版內(nèi)做和。

2、不過類似的問題要么是通過遞歸調(diào)用解決,要么轉(zhuǎn)換成循環(huán)來解決。兩者比較,前者實現(xiàn)簡單,后者效率高(其實某些對性能要求高和堆棧深度有限制的情況,必須要花一番功夫改成循環(huán)的實現(xiàn)方式)。

3、第一,這個題目用遞歸函數(shù)的話,算出結(jié)果肯定要花好長時間的。估計至少要半個多小時以上,機(jī)器差的話肯定不止。實際上用遞推的話會省掉非常多的時間的。

斐波那契數(shù)列的通項公式在C語言中如何表達(dá)?

1、斐波那契數(shù)列通項公式:斐波那契數(shù)列指的是這樣一個數(shù)列:12……這個數(shù)列從第三項開始,每一項都等于前兩項之和。

2、思路:先定義數(shù)組的前兩項值,再依次對后面每項進(jìn)行賦值,后面每項都是前兩項的和。

3、用循環(huán)結(jié)構(gòu)。關(guān)鍵:int F1=1,F(xiàn)2=1,i,n,k=1;for(i=1;i=n;i++){F1=F2+F1;F2=F1+F2;printf(%d%d,F(xiàn)1,F(xiàn)2);if(k++%10==0)printf(\n);} 通過控制n,就可以輸出數(shù)列的前多少項了。

4、斐波那契數(shù)列問題,做為學(xué)習(xí)一般都用遞歸來寫,默認(rèn)情況下都設(shè)置程序運行時默認(rèn)的棧空間大小為1MB,下面是遞歸調(diào)用的實例。

網(wǎng)頁標(biāo)題:斐波那契數(shù)列c語言函數(shù) 斐波那契數(shù)列c語言pta
網(wǎng)站URL:http://chinadenli.net/article13/dehhgds.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站設(shè)計外貿(mào)建站ChatGPT全網(wǎng)營銷推廣服務(wù)器托管網(wǎng)站建設(shè)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

h5響應(yīng)式網(wǎng)站建設(shè)